Frequently Asked Questions
How much does it cost to live in Haifa?โผ
A single person can expect to spend about $2,257/month in Haifa, including rent in the city center, groceries, transport, and utilities. Couples need roughly $3,148/month.
What is the average salary in Haifa?โผ
The average monthly net salary (after tax) in Haifa is about $3,898, according to Numbeo data.
Is Haifa expensive compared to other cities?โผ
Compared to similar cities: Beijing ($1,304/mo), Bali ($1,284/mo), Shanghai ($1,146/mo), Seoul ($1,385/mo), Almaty ($1,241/mo). Haifa comes in at $2,257/mo for a single person.
